1.0 Installation
The SolaHD STV100K Series Surge Protective Device is a high-quality, high-
energy surge current diversion system designed to protect sensitive equipment
from damaging transient voltage surges resulting from load switching, lightning
strikes, and other sources.
The installer should perform the following steps to ensure a quality installation.
Please read all instructions before starting the installation of this product. These
instructions do not replace national or local electrical codes. Check applicable
codes to ensure compliance.

1.1Environment
The unit is designed for operation indoors in an ambient temperature range of
-40°C to +60°C (-40°F to +140°F), with a relative humidity of 0% to 95% non-
condensing.
The unit is provided in a metallic industrial enclosure. Do not install in areas with
excessive dust, corrosive vapors, ammable materials, or explosive atmospheres.
1.2Mounting
Mount the unit as close as possible to the service panel. For best performance,
the unit should be positioned so that the length of the wiring to the surge protec-
tive device (SPD) is minimized.
1.3ProperConnectionofSPDs
Type 2 SPDs shall be installed as dened in the National Electric Code (NEC)
2011 Edition as follows:
285.24Type2SPDs(TVSSs)
Type 2 SPDs (TVSSs) shall be installed in accordance with 285.24 (A) through (C).
(A)Service-SuppliedBuildingorStructure.Type 2 SPDs (TVSSs) shall be
connected anywhere on the load side of a service disconnect overcurrent device
required in 230.91, unless installed in accordance with 230.82(8).
(B)Feeder-SuppliedBuildingorStructure. Type 2 SPDs (TVSSs) shall be
connected at the building or structure anywhere on the load side of the rst over-
current device at the building or structure.
(C)SeparatelyDerivedSystem. The SPD (TVSS) shall be connected on the
load side of the rst overcurrent device in a separately derived system.
